Prefect
The easiest way to orchestrate and observe your data pipelines.
Overview
Prefect is a workflow orchestration tool that allows users to orchestrate, schedule, and monitor data pipelines. It is designed to be developer-friendly, with a focus on Python-based workflows. Prefect offers both an open-source version and a managed cloud platform.
✨ Key Features
- Python-native workflow definition
- Hybrid execution model (cloud UI with local execution)
- Automatic retries and caching
- Real-time observability and notifications
- Event-driven and scheduled workflows
🎯 Key Differentiators
- Developer-friendly Python API
- Hybrid execution model for security
- Focus on observability and resilience
Unique Value: Simplifies the development and management of resilient data pipelines with a modern, Python-native approach.
🎯 Use Cases (4)
✅ Best For
- Orchestrating complex, dynamic data pipelines
- Building resilient and observable workflows
💡 Check With Vendor
Verify these considerations match your specific requirements:
- Users looking for a purely GUI-based workflow builder.
🏆 Alternatives
Offers a more intuitive developer experience and better observability than Airflow, with a managed cloud offering for easier deployment.
💻 Platforms
🔌 Integrations
🛟 Support Options
- ✓ Email Support
- ✓ Live Chat
- ✓ Dedicated Support (Enterprise tier)
🔒 Compliance & Security
💰 Pricing
✓ 14-day free trial
Free tier: Full-featured orchestration for one user.
🔄 Similar Tools in Data Orchestration
Apache Airflow
Open-source platform to create, schedule, and monitor workflows as Directed Acyclic Graphs (DAGs)....
Dagster
An open-source data orchestrator for developing and maintaining data assets, such as tables, data se...
AWS Step Functions
A serverless function orchestrator that makes it easy to sequence AWS Lambda functions and multiple ...
Azure Data Factory
A cloud-based ETL and data integration service that allows you to create data-driven workflows for o...
Google Cloud Composer
A managed Apache Airflow service that helps you create, schedule, monitor, and manage workflows....
Astronomer
A managed service for Apache Airflow that simplifies the deployment, management, and scaling of data...